Rapid microwave-assisted liquid-phase synthesis of 4-substituted-5- methoxycarbonyl-6-methyl-3,4-dihydropyridones on poly(ethylene glycol) support

Fu, Gui-Yun,Zhang, Xiao-Lan,Sheng, Shou-Ri,Wei, Mei-Hong,Liu, Xiao-Ling

, p. 1249 - 1258 (2008)

4-Substituted-5-methoxycarbonyl-6-methyl-3,4-dihydropyridones have been efficiently prepared on the soluble polymer polyethylene glycol (PEG) 4000 by solvent-free microwave irradiation through a one-pot condensation of PEG-bound acetoacetate, Meldrum's acid, ammonium acetate, and the appropriate aldehyde in the presence of a catalytic amount of polyphosphoric acid. The polymer-supported synthesis provided the target compounds in excellent yield and purity with a facile workup procedure. Copyright Taylor & Francis Group, LLC.

Solid-phase synthesis of 4-aryl substituted 5-carboxy-6-methyl-3,4-dihydropyridones

Rodríguez, Hortensia,Reyes, Osvaldo,Suarez, Margarita,Garay, Hilda E.,Pérez, Rolando,Cruz, Luis Javier,Verdecia, Yamila,Martín, Nazario,Seoane, Carlos

, p. 439 - 441 (2007/10/03)

Substituted 3,4-dihydro-2-pyridones have been efficiently prepared by solid-phase synthesis using Wang resin from the immobilised β-ketoester and further Hantzsch-type heterocyclisation.
